mitsaqan-ghalizha


mitsaqan ghalizha
perjanjian yang sangat berat

is mentioned in al-Quran thrice
while 2 of them is about tauheed
the other one is about the aqad in marriage

do you see the weightage that it comes after?


[kado pernikahan, Mohammad Fauzil Adhim]
